The art of story telling was on display at the Alliance Francaise as popular folklores were played out for the pleasure of the patrons.

Bua Polelo a project, which aims at telling Setswana tales in drama format, had audiences mesmerised with their performance at Alliance Française on Friday.Although the turn-up for the show was not as good as expected the organisers of the show said that they were happy with the few that managed to come through.

Evidently those that came enjoyed the performance as they all went home with their faces beaming with happiness.  One of the organisers Chloe Robert told Showtime that they planned to stage within three days and as an artist, she drew her various artworks and finished just in time for the show.
